The best programs of study

TCU has some of the best colleges contained within it. The Neeley School of Business is number 27 in the nation for best undergraduate business school, with 42 other accolades. The Harris College of Nursing and Health Sciences is a popular major at TCU due to its outstanding program. The College of Fine Arts is an incredibly competitive and selective program, only recruiting the best of the best, and the Bob Schieffer College of Communication is a growing college within TCU. You may even spot Bob Schieffer teaching a class every once and a while.

The best mascot

What other mascot can shoot a four-foot stream of blood out of its eyes? The horned frog has been depicted in Native American culture as powerful and respected creature. Though horned frogs may be tiny, they are fierce fighters. Therefore, it is the best mascot to represent TCU.
